TY - JOUR JF - ijop JO - IJOP VL - 4 IS - 1 PY - 2010 Y1 - 2010/1/01 TI - Up and Down Frequency-Conversion Properties of Eu3+ Doped Lead Fluorophosphate Nanoglass Ceramics TT - N2 - Europium doped transparent lead fluorophosphate glass ceramics successfully were prepared with heat treatment of precourse glasses at temperature above glass transition (Tg). X-ray diffraction (XRD) experiment evidenced the formation of PbF2 nanocrystals in glassy matrix. The emission spectra investigation indicate that considerable amount of Eu3+ ions were trapped in crystalline phase, and therefore the efficient frequency-conversion was observed in glass ceramics samples. The investigated glass ceramics systems are potentially applicable as up and down frequency-conversion photonics materials. SP - 57 EP - 64 AU - Hatefi, Y. AU - Anbaz, K. AU - Moghimi, A.
